Maatru Rasah: The Taste of India, The Essence of Mother's Love

And that's when Maatru Rasah came into being. "Maatru" is for mother, and "Rasah" means taste and essence. It's an ode to the love and wisdom of the mother and the elders that goes into making each and every product. My mother, Uma Agarwal, and my younger sister are at the very center of our making and spend hours carefully concocting those amazing homemade Indian sweets and pickles so that every batch has the true taste of tradition. Since our pickles are produced in small quantities, their flavor is always original. Every bite is the true flavor of India.
